Importance of Transferrable skills in workplace

Problem-solving, communication, teamwork, and adaptability are key transferable skills that are highly valued by employers in today's workforce. Problem-solving allows individuals to identify and resolve challenges, making them valuable assets in any organization. Effective communication is crucial in building and maintaining relationships, both within and outside of an organization. Teamwork enables individuals to work together effectively to achieve a common goal. Adaptability is the ability to adjust and thrive in changing environments and to be open to new ideas, which is essential for success in today's fast-paced business world. These transferable skills not only set candidates apart in the job market, but also contribute to the overall success of the organization.

Harmony Day

Image
Harmony Day is an annual event celebrated in Australia on March 21st. The day is dedicated to promoting cultural diversity and the importance of inclusivity in the community. The message of Harmony Day is to celebrate the cultural diversity of Australia and to encourage all Australians to embrace and respect different cultures. The official color of Harmony Day is orange. The color orange was chosen because it is a vibrant and energetic color that represents the spirit of harmony and unity. Orange is also associated with warmth, happiness and positivity, which aligns with the message of Harmony Day. In addition to Harmony Day, March 21st is also the International Day for the Elimination of Racial Discrimination. This day was established by the United Nations in 1966 to raise awareness about the issues surrounding racial discrimination and to promote equality and justice for all.
